Ingredient List
- 1 pound ground beef (or ground turkey for a lighter option)
- 1 cup long-grain white rice
- 1 can (15 oz) diced tomatoes (with juice)
- 1 can (10.5 oz) cream of mushroom soup (or any cream soup of your choice)
- 1 cup beef broth (or vegetable broth)
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der
- 1 teaspoon onion powder
- 1 teaspoon Italian seasoning (optional)
- 2 cups shredded cheddar cheese (plus more for topping)
- Salt and pepper to taste
Substitutions: For a vegetarian twist, consider using lentils or a meat substitute. You can also swap the cheddar cheese for pepper jack or mozzarella for a different flavor profile.
Step-by-Step Instructions
Let’s put this casserole together! First, pre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). While the oven warms up, grab a large skillet and cook the ground beef over medium heat until it’s nicely browned, crumbling it as it cooks. Look for any pink meat to disappear—this ensures it’s fully cooked!
Next, drain any excess fat from the pan. This is vital for keeping the dish from being overly greasy. Now, stir in the rice, diced tomatoes, cream of mushroom soup, and beef broth. Sprinkle in those seasonings: garlic powder, onion powder, and Italian seasoning if you’re using it. Don’t forget to add some salt and pepper for extra flavor. Mix everything together until it’s all well combined.
Once the mixture is bubbly and starting to simmer—about 5 minutes—you’ll want to turn off the heat and fold in the shredded cheese. This is where it begins to get cheesy and dreamy! After that, transfer the mixture into a greased 9×13-inch baking dish, spreading it evenly.
Now it’s time to bake! Pop it into the preheated oven and let it cook for about 25-30 minutes. Look out for the cheese on top to bubble and become golden brown—that’s your cue! Once it’s ready, take it out and let it sit for about 5 minutes; this helps everything settle.

Tips or Variations
Feel free to get creative with this dish! You can add in some veggies like bell peppers or spinach for additional nutrition. If you’re looking for a kick, toss in some diced jalapeños or a sprinkle of cayenne pepper. For those creating a lighter version, make the rice with cauliflower rice instead. And if you’re short on time, using pre-cooked or leftover rice can speed things up considerably!
Q&A Section
1. Can I make this casserole ahead of time?
Absolutely! You can prepare it a day in advance and keep it in the fridge. Just cover it tightly with foil and then bake when you’re ready.
2. What should I do if it’s too dry?
If your casserole turns out dry, try adding a bit more broth or some cream just before serving to rehydrate it.
3. Can I freeze leftovers?
Yes, this casserole freezes quite well! Just let it cool completely before transferring it to an airtight container. When ready to enjoy, thaw in the fridge overnight and reheat in the oven.
4. Can I use different types of cheese?
Definitely! Feel free to mix and match cheeses—like mozzarella for stretchiness or Gruyère for a nutty flavor.
